Mystical Origins

Like an ethereal whisper carried on the wind, the origins of Pegasus are shrouded in the mists of time. Born from the blood of the Gorgon Medusa, slain by the hero Perseus, Pegasus emerged as a creature of divine lineage. With wings that spanned the sky and a coat as white as the purest snow, the horse soared into the annals of myth. From ancient Greece to the far reaches of medieval Europe, the legend of Pegasus captivated the minds of poets, artists, and storytellers alike. Legends Across Cultures

The myth of Pegasus transcends the boundaries of time and culture, weaving its way through the tapestry of human imagination. In Chinese mythology, the celestial creature Tianma bears striking resemblances to the winged horse, signifying the connection between heaven and earth. Native American folklore tells of the Thunderbird, a majestic bird with the ability to create storms and control the winds—a creature that shares a kinship with Pegasus in its mastery of the skies.
